All NHS staff groups including junior doctors and consultants can now be managed from a single system from SMART

SMART, a provider of workforce management solutions, has extended its offering to the NHS with the addition of fully integrated SMART Doctors Rostering. SMART Doctors Rostering enables Trusts to manage all staff including nursing, medical, operations, ancillary, temporary (agency and locums) and admin, using one central system.

Benefiting from the same look and feel interface as SMART’s highly acclaimed eRostering for nursing staff, SMART Doctors Rostering enables medical staffing officers and managers to build rosters quickly and efficiently. The system helps Trusts to reduce the reliance on costly locums while meeting EWTD and maintaining and improving patient care.

SMART Doctors Rostering provides a wide range of features designed to streamline the smooth running of wards and departments. This includes powerful reporting capabilities so that managers and department heads can see at any time details of breaches in working time regulations, absence and sick leave, holidays taken and entitlement yet to be taken, and locum use.

Liza Wolvey, who is the Project Manager for eRostering at Maidstone and Tunbridge Wells NHS Trust where SMART Rostering for both doctors and nurses is in use commented, “SMART Doctors Rostering enables us to manage doctors’ absence, and monitor those on call, right up to and including consultant level.

"We are able to demonstrate that all medical staff hours are planned in compliance with working time regulations. Maintaining safe working conditions for doctors means better quality of care for patients. Having one system that provides rostering for all types of staff has simplified operations significantly.”

Tristan Spencer, Health Market Director at SMART said; “SMART Doctors Rostering is a natural extension to our already comprehensive suite of health service workforce management solutions. Now fully integrated, SMART Doctors Rostering enables managers to plan ahead, while providing the flexibility to meet requirements for safe day to day operations and adhere to Working Time regulations. ”
